How Our Team Handles Emergency Water Removal (24/7)
When you call us for Emergency Water Removal (24/7), you can expect our team to follow a precise process to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. Our process involves:
Step 1: Initial Assessment and Containment
Our team will arrive at your property and assess the damage to find out the best course of action. We’ll contain the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ure your safety.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Removal
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water from your property, including wet/dry vacuums and pumps. Our team will work quickly to rem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your property, including dehumidifiers and air movers. Our team will work to dry your walls, floors, and ceilings to prevent m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will clean and sanitize your property to remove any remaining moisture and prevent further damage. We’ll use specialized cleaning products to ensure your property is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. We’ll make any necessary repairs and ensure your property is safe and healthy.

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Removal (24/7)
Don’t ignore the warning signs of water damage.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Our team has seen it all, and we’re here to help you identify the warning signs of water damage.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ty odors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s time to call us. We’ll help you identify the source of the smell and provide a solution to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s time to call us. We’ll help you identify the cause of the damage and provide a solution to repair or replace your flooring.
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ings
Water stains on walls and ceilings can be a sign of water damage.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, it’s time to call us. We’ll help you identify the cause of the damage and provide a solution to repair or replace your walls and ceilings.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s time to call us. We’ll help you identify the cause of the damage and provide a solution to repair or replace your walls.
Water Damage to Electrical Outlets or Switches
Water damage to electrical outlets or switches can be a sign of a serious problem. If you notice water damage to your electrical outlets or switches, it’s time to call us. We’ll help you identify the cause of the damage and provide a solution to repair or replace your electrical system.
Emergency Water Removal (24/7) v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small leak on your own,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Large leak (over 1 gallon) | No | Yes | A large le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. |
| Water damage to electrical outlets or switches |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ical outlets or switches can be a serious safety hazard and needs professional attention. |
| Water damage to wal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Water damage to walls or ceilings can lead to structural damage and needs professional attention to repair. |
| Musty odors or mold growth | No | Yes | Musty odors or mold growth need professional attention to safely and effectively remove the source of the problem. |

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ost in Dublin, GA
The cost of Emergency Water Removal (24/7) can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our prices are estimates and may vary based on local conditions in Dublin, GA. We’ll provide a free estimate after assessing the damage to your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Final inspection and restoration |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Containment and equipment rental |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
